Definition & Meaning of "dial out"in English

to dial out
[phrase form: dial]
01

to make a phone call from one location to another, often using a conferencing system or telecommunications network

example
Examples
The manager had to dial out to connect with the remote team.
02

to adjust a setting to remove an unwanted effect

example
Examples
The technician had to dial out the noise in the signal.
